- The distance between Koszalin, Poland and Yap Island/ Caroline Islands, Micronesia is approximately 11,104 km or 6,900 mi.
- To reach Koszalin in this distance one would set out from Yap Island/ Caroline Islands bearing 329.7°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Koszalin bearing 238.2° or WSW .
- Koszalin has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Yap Island/ Caroline Islands has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The average annual temperature is 19.6 °C (35.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 17.1 °C (30.8°F) more in Koszalin.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2345.5 mm (92.3 in) less which is equivalent to 2345.5 l/m² (57.56 US gal/ft²) or 23,455,000 l/ha (2,507,495 US gal/ac) less. About 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 37.9° lower in Koszalin than in Yap Island/ Caroline Islands.
